路基高填高挖單級多級坡度邊線放樣控制程序_第1頁
路基高填高挖單級多級坡度邊線放樣控制程序_第2頁
路基高填高挖單級多級坡度邊線放樣控制程序_第3頁
全文預(yù)覽已結(jié)束

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)

文檔簡介

1、.路基高填高挖單級多級坡度邊線放樣控制程序1. 取點放樣控制主程序(命名為TWFS)第1行:”X1=”? C:”Y1=”?D: ”H1=”?G: ”K1=”?K第2行:Lbl  0:Prog “A”第3行:Pol(C-N,D-E):Icos(F-J)S:K+SK第4行:Abs(S)>0.0001=>Goto 0第5行:”K1=”:K第7行:”BIAN=”:Isin(J-F)Z第6行:”HS=” ? H: ”HP=” ? Q:G-HH(輸入反算點K的設(shè)計標高和對應(yīng)路基橫坡,如標準橫坡輸入0.02)第7行:Prog “BP”X1取樣點的X坐標Y1取樣點的Y坐標H1取

2、樣點的標高K1輸入時為計算起始點(在線路內(nèi)即可),輸出時為反算點的樁號HS取樣點處的設(shè)計標高HP取樣點的橫坡,以設(shè)計線向左右兩側(cè),坡降為正,因挖方路基的碎落臺寬度或填方路基的路肩寬度一般較小,全部以路基橫坡計算,對放樣影響不大,若較大須對邊坡子程序進行調(diào)整Z偏距(左負右正)2. 計算坐標子程序(命名為XYF)   為了簡潔,本程序由數(shù)據(jù)庫直接調(diào)用,上述中的正反算主程序不直接調(diào)用此程序第1行:K-AS:(Q-P)÷LI第2行:N+(cos(F+X(2P+XI)×90÷),0,S)N第3行:E+(sin(F+X(2P+XI)×90

3、7;),0,S)E第4行:F+S(2P+SI)×90÷F3. 數(shù)據(jù)庫(命名為A)第1行:K175.191=>Stop(超出后顯示Done)第2行:175.191A:428513.730N:557954.037E:92°2640F:0P:1/240Q:70.417L: KA+L =>GoTo 1(第一緩和曲線)第3行:245.607A: 428507.298N:558024.092E: 100°5059.4F: 1/240P:1/240Q:72.915L: KA+L =>Goto 1(圓曲線)第4行:318.522A: 428482.98

4、8N:558092.538E: 118°1525.2F: 1/240P: 0Q: 55.104L: KA+L =>Goto 1(第二緩和曲線)第5行:373.627A:428453.283N:558138.912E:124°504.5F:0P:-1/180Q:67.222L: KA+L=>Goto 1:Stop(下一曲線的第一緩和曲線,示例為S型曲線,超出后顯示Done)第6行:Lbl  1:Prog “XYF”A曲線段起點的里程N曲線段起點的x坐標E曲線段起點的y坐標F曲線段起點的坐標方位角P曲線段起點的半徑倒數(shù)(左負右正)Q曲線段終點的半

5、徑倒數(shù)(左負右正)L曲線段長度(盡量使用長度,為計算斷鏈方便,詳見本程序集有關(guān)斷鏈程序)4. 邊坡計算子程序(命名為BP,示例為三級坡度的挖填路基斷面)第1行:If Z>0:Then 1U: Else -1U:IfEnd第2行:If Z<0:Then Z+14Z: H+14PH :Else Z-2Z: H+2PH:IfEnd(14和2分別為至坡腳處路面左寬、右寬,見圖,P為橫坡,橫坡在主程序中根據(jù)反算樁號和左右位置輸入)第3行:If H>0 And H8:Then Z-0.5U(H-0)Z:Else Z-(0.5×8+2)UZ :IfEnd(示例中一級坡度高度控制范

6、圍08m,第2個8表示本級坡度的設(shè)計高度,坡比1:0.5,2為其上臺階寬度)第4行:If H>8 And H16:Then Z-0.75U(H-8)Z: Else Z-(0.75×8+3)UZ :IfEnd(示例中二級坡度高度控制范圍816m,第2個8表示本級坡度的起始高,第3個8表示本級坡度的設(shè)計高度,坡比1:0.75,3為其上臺階寬度)(如果坡度級數(shù)較多可照本行方式來增加)第5行:If H>16:Then Z-1.0U(H-16)Z:IfEnd(示例中頂級坡度即第三級坡度高度控制范圍>16m,第2個16表示本級坡度的起始高,坡比1:1.0)第6行:If H0:T

7、hen “WAIYI=”:-UZ Return:IfEnd (H為正表示挖方路基)(顯示外移距或內(nèi)移距,正值表示向遠離中線方向移動或欠挖,負值表示向靠近中線方向移動或超挖)以上26行為挖方路基的取點放樣判斷,下面為填方路基的取點放樣判斷第7行:If Z<0:Then Z+11.75Z: H+11.75PH :Else Z-0.75Z: H+0.75PH:IfEnd(11.75為左寬,0.75為右寬,見圖,P為橫坡,橫坡在主程序中根據(jù)反算樁號和左右位置輸入)第8行:If H<0 And H-6:Then Z+1.5U(H+0)Z:Else Z-(1.5×6+1)UZ :If

8、End(示例中一級坡度高度控制范圍0-6m,6表示一級坡度的設(shè)計高,坡比1:1.5,1為其下臺階寬度)第9行:If H<-6 And H-14:Then Z+1.75U(H+6)Z: Else Z-(1.75×8+2)UZ :IfEnd(示例中二級坡度高度控制范圍-6-14m,6表示本級坡度的起始高,8表示本級坡度的設(shè)計高,坡比1:1.75,2為其下臺階寬度)(如果坡度級數(shù)較多可照本行方式來增加)第10行:If H<-14:Then Z+2.0U(H+14)Z:IfEnd(示例中頂級坡度即第三級坡度高度控制范圍<-14m,14表示本級坡度的起始高,坡比1:2.0)第

9、11行:If H<0:Then “WAIYI=”:UZ Return:IfEnd (H為負表示填方路基)(顯示外移距或內(nèi)移距,正值表示向遠離中線方向移動或填寬不足,負值表示向靠近中線方向移動或超寬)說明:(1)以上所有計算子程序均為通用程序,可自編程序隨時調(diào)用,數(shù)據(jù)庫可更改適合可變項目的測量數(shù)據(jù)。(2)適用于任意線形:直線(0P、0Q)、圓曲線(圓半徑倒數(shù)P、圓半徑倒數(shù)Q)、緩和曲線(0或圓半徑倒數(shù)P、圓半徑倒數(shù)或0Q)、卵形曲線(接起點圓的半徑倒數(shù)P、接終點圓的半徑倒數(shù)Q),曲線左轉(zhuǎn)多加一負號。(3)本程序保持了坐標計算和平曲線數(shù)據(jù)庫輸入模式不變,如果您以前使用了本程序集的其他程序時輸

10、入了平曲線數(shù)據(jù)庫,則在其基礎(chǔ)上只需增加填挖計算主程序(或由以前反算程序稍作修改)和邊坡計算子程序即可使用,減少了數(shù)據(jù)庫重復(fù)輸入的次數(shù)。(4)本程序適用于全斷面開挖、全斷面填筑或半填半挖路基的取點放樣(填方路基的左右邊坡須對稱、挖方路基的左右邊坡須對稱),在原地面或已施工邊坡上取點均可計算寬度是否達到設(shè)計要求,適應(yīng)性較強,若只計算挖方路基,則取邊坡子程序的16行,若只計算填方路基,則取其第1行和711行,也可同時并用。(5)程序規(guī)定取樣點與設(shè)計標高高差為正值時均從設(shè)計標高向上起算高度,為負值時均從設(shè)計標高向下起算高度,坡度級數(shù)亦從此處算起。(6)若碎落臺及邊溝或綠化等的零坡總寬度較大,則須對邊坡子程序的第2行和第7行處的橫坡寬度有效值進行調(diào)整再乘以橫坡值P,如示例中可將H+14PH和H+2PH分別調(diào)整為H+12PH和H+0PH(即HH)(7)有多個匝道的項目,可

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論